Land Requirements

We are pleased to share the following land requirements across Northern Ireland specifically for 


Residential Development 

Student, Co Living and BTR (Build to Rent) 

Specific Location - Causeway Coast and Glens


We follow a clear approach that allows us to review opportunities promptly and advise whether your site aligns with our requirements.


Option 1 - Residential Development

  • Location – Across NI


  • Preferred Criteria, however not essential  
  • Numbers – 2 – 200 plots
  • Planning Approved (with min 6 months before expiry)
  • Positive NI Water approvals, copy Pre Development Enquiry (PDE), Wastewater Impact Assessment (WWIA) and or Odour Assessments to be shared. 


  • Type – Greenfield / Brownfield will be considered
  • Purchase options to be discussed on a case by case basis.

Option 2 - Residential Development

  • Location – Belfast, Belfast commuter belt, South east antrim, North down & Peninsula, Lisburn, Derry/Londonderry, Omagh, Enniskillen, Armagh, Newry, Ballymena


  • Preferred Criteria, however not essential  
  • Numbers – 200 - 1000 plots
  • Planning Approved (with min 6 months before expiry)
  • Positive NI Water approvals, copy Pre Development Enquiry (PDE), Wastewater Impact Assessment (WWIA) and or Odour Assessments to be shared. 
  • Infrastructure agreements regarding Water, Roads, TAS, Rivers, Utilities (Water, Gas, Comms, Electricity), Sub Stations etc and any retaining elements to be shared.  
  • Type - Greenfield / Brownfield will be considered


  • Joint Venture with Landowner may be considered
  • Purchase options to be discussed on a case by case basis.

If however you are not in a position to share details,  we can help provide a site specific strategic programme to understand the viability and potential of the lands in question. 


A regionally significant major development on this scale will require careful coordination, possibly land amalgamation / neighbour agreements, and a comprehensive planning application.

Option 3 - Specific Requirement – Causeway Coast & Glens

  • Location – Ballycastle, Bushmills, Portballintrae, Portrush, Portstewart, Castlerock 


  • Preferred Criteria, however not essential  
  • Numbers – up to 50 plots
  • Planning Approved (with min 6 months before expiry)
  • Positive NI Water approvals, copy Pre Development Enquiry (PDE), Wastewater Impact Assessment (WWIA) and or Odour Assessments to be shared. 


  • Type – Greenfield / Brownfield will be considered
  • Purchase options to be discussed on a case by case basis.

Option 4 - Student / Co Living / BTR

  • Location - Belfast City Centre, Derry / Londonderry City Centre 


  • Preferred Criteria – viable land in pre planning position, or with planning approved 
  • Numbers - c.150 units plus to achieve industry benchmark economies of scale, however each option will be reviewed on a case-by-case basis.
  • Type – Greenfield / Brownfield will be considered, also properties that may lend themselves to renovation or refurbishment. 


  • Sharing floor plans in either pdf or dwg format will speed up the review process 

This option would likely involve carrying out a feasibility study on your land / building to gauge if a commercial residential use is a viable option to then pursue via a planning application. 




Option 5 - Project Management & Structured Exit

Any projects proposed will be treated on a strictly confidential basis. 


All projects considered will be assessed through an initial desktop and viability review, together with a site inspection to gain a full understanding of the associated challenges.


Potential options may range from short-term project management advice to agreement to complete the project or proceed with a structured handover and sale to third parties.  


Each project will be treated on a case by case basis.
